John Kerry says he will not run for president in 2008

WASHINGTON (AP) - Sen. John Kerry of Massachusetts, the Democrats' losing presidential candidate in 2004, intends to stay out of the race for the White House in 2008, a Democratic official said Wednesday.

This official said Kerry intends to seek a new six-year term in the Senate.

Kerry plans to disclose his political plans in remarks on the Senate floor later in the day, according to this official, who spoke on condition of anonymity to avoid pre-empting a formal announcement.
